This album, one of 7 acoustic-based albums I've released (I'll leave a link for you below if you are interested), was recorded in 2016 when I was starting a job working nights in a hospital. I was in the process of moving out of state as well, so I was horribly rushed in the recording process. I almost did not release this album, but I tried to salvage what I could a couple years later. I felt the need to add some vocal effects to make the rough recording palatable, but I slightly regret some of the choices I made. I'm still proud of the songs though! I'm glad you mentioned "Beauty in the Static". That one has a special story.

I honestly wrote much of this material with a stream-of-consciousness approach, so I never really paid much mind to the sonic space of the rhythm and lead guitar parts. Everything written was very natural and I just played what sounded good to me (this is the only way I seem to work productively). It was so interesting to hear you point out the different voicings competing for the same sonic space. I will try to keep that in mind in the future. I may want to think about working with a producer someday.

My lyrics have always been enigmatic in some way... it is not exactly by choice. Much like the music, I write what comes naturally and try my best to articulate what I'm feeling through my lyrics. I often end up with passages that take me years to decipher the hidden meanings, much like reading old journal entries.
